Device Summary

Wedge Microcatheter is the device name listed in this FDA 510(k) record. The listed applicant is MicroVention, Inc.. It received FDA 510(k) clearance on 2018-04-05 under 510(k) number K172014. The device is classified under product code DQY. It was reviewed by the CV advisory panel. FDA Decision: Substantially Equivalent.
